Output e50304962874acfc22dcc0cf3a34608c9f550dfe918e0b109fd57a9bb5c64dc6:0

value
22000
script pubkey
OP_0 OP_PUSHBYTES_20 e9382e599fe4e8109eafc7ca58eed489aa9481f6
address
tb1qayuzukvlun5pp840cl993mk53x4ffq0krptqpw
transaction
e50304962874acfc22dcc0cf3a34608c9f550dfe918e0b109fd57a9bb5c64dc6
spent
true